PG: Cartoon violence, rude humor, and brief language. Production Companies: Warner Animation Group. Jerry moves into New York City's finest hotel on the eve of the wedding of the century, forcing the desperate event planner to hire Tom to get rid of him. As mayhem ensues, the escalating cat-and-mouse battle soon threatens to destroy her career, the wedding, and possibly the hotel itself.

The iconic rivalry between Tom and Jerry has charmed audiences for generations. Some might argue that they were the pioneers of slapstick comedy and violence in animation. For over 80 years, this cat and mouse duo have done it all and then some… all while beating the crap out of each other.

The film sets the titular duo in the heart of Manhattan, New York. Tom is an alley cat who dreams of playing the piano and Jerry is browsing through NYC trying to find a new fancy place to call home. Jerry happens to move into the hotel right when Kayla lands her gig.

Tom and Jerry is a American animated short film series created by William Hanna and Joseph Barbera for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er that centered on a never-ending rivalry between a house cat Tom and a mouse Jerry whose chases and battles often involved comic violence. Hanna and Barbera ultimately wrote and directed one hundred and fourteen Tom and Jerry cartoons at the MGM cartoon studio in Hollywood, California between and , when the animation unit was closed down. The original series is notable for having won the Academy Awards for Best Short Subject seven times, tying it with Walt Disney's Silly Symphonies as the most-awarded theatrical animated series. The series has also won more Oscars than any other animated series. Production of Tom and Jerry shorts returned to Hollywood under Chuck Jones' Sib-Tower 12 Productions in ; this series lasted until , making it a total of shorts.

Eligible info. In this brand-new adventure, Tom and Jerry are left homeless after their families move away without them. Alone in the real world, the two friends get advice from a streetwise dog and his wisecracking friend--who's a flea--then team up with an eight-year-old orphan girl. Now chased by the orphan's evil aunt, alley cats, animal catchers and crazy kidnappers Tom and Jerry use all the lovable tomfoolery they know to rescue their new friend in this madcap adventure. Roger Rabbit is the rare technological-breakthrough movie that was almost immediately made obsolete: a few years after its release, advances in CGI made sure that no one would have to go to such back-breaking trouble to combine live action and animation. Space Jam did well, but the Bugs Bunny movie that owes more to the Roger Rabbit sensibility is really Looney Tunes: Back in Action , a flop directed by Joe Dante, who packed it with in-jokes, references, and mayhem sorely missing from the basketball movie.
